PURPOSE: To discuss appointments to the Economic Development Advisory Board.
BACKGROUND: The Economic Development Advisory Board works cohesively with the
County's Economic Development staff and other economic development partners to position
Orange County as a competitive location for business opportunities.
The Board of County Commissioners appoints all ten (10) members, with representation from
various fields.

Subject: Request to (1)reappoint 3 current Economic Development Advisory Board
members to a 2nd term, (2) appoint 3 new candidates to fill 3 upcoming vacancies,
and (3) leave open 1 other vacancy position to permit time to recruit additional
minority candidates.
To the Orange County Board of Commissioners,
REQUESTED ACTION#1:
The Economic Development Advisory Board has 3 current members, listed below, whose
15t term expires on 6/30/24, and who are eligible to be reappointed to a new term. They have
expressed their interest to continue their board service, if approved by the BOCC.
On behalf of the Economic Development Advisory Board's Chair, Kristen Smith-Young, and
all Advisory Board members who have voted to endorse their recommendation, I ask the Board
of Commissioners to consider reappointing these 3 current members to a new term on Economic
Development's Advisory Board.

REQUESTED ACTION#2:
In addition, the Economic Development Advisory Board has 1 new vacancy (due to the
recent resignation of Vice Chair Dave Gephart), and 3 upcoming vacancies (current members
John Morris, Barbara Jessie-Black, and Sharon Hill)who will be completing their second and
final term on 6/30/24. Three of these members have been serving on the Economic Development
Department's subcommittee that reviews and makes grant award decisions for the many small
business grant applicants submitted to Orange County's Small Business Grant program. Their
expertise and absence will be missed, and must be replaced quickly by our other existing, and
new prospective advisory board members.
The Economic Development Advisory Board's Policies and Procedures outline
membership representation from various sectors including agriculture, entrepreneurship, tourism,
nonprofit, University of Chapel Hill, and core business. For the 1 current vacancy and 3
upcoming vacancies that are effective 6/30/24, this will leave open seats for appointment in the
entrepreneurship (1), nonprofit (1), and core business categories (2).
The Economic Development's Advisory Board endorses new appointments for these 3
candidates:
• Emilee Collins (Commercial broker with Pickett Sprouse Real Estate Services, & Chair
of the Hillsborough/Orange County Chamber of Commerce)
• Joy Mercer (Tax Attorney, small business owner, and member of the Orange County
Equalization and Review advisory board)
• Lisa Kaylie (Executive Director of Extraordinary Venture in Chapel Hill, &Acting
Director of Democratic Women of Orange County)
REQUESTED ACTION#3:
The Advisory Board requests that a 10th vacancy remain unfilled through the summer to
permit time for the recruitment of additional minority candidates.
The requested appointments are intended to help accomplish the Board of Commissioners'
economic and social justice goals, as follows:
• Utilize the diverse range of economic development experience that all members bring to
the County among a broad range of key business sectors (agriculture, hospitality,
nonprofit,UNC academia, and general core business expertise), as required by the
Economic Development Advisory Board's stated Guidelines.
5
• Bring new talent to replace outgoing members currently serving on the Small Business
Grant Program's review subcommittee.
• Maintain the diversity of women and minority members who comprise the advisory
board.
